BHUJ, July 18: In another major seizure of RDX, the police recovered a kilogram of the deadly explosive from Dhebow hillock in Karo Dungar (Black Hills), about 70 km from Bhuj on Friday morning.The sleuths also recovered 400 kg of opium poppy and 660 bottles of illicit brew from a person in village Kadiyanagar, in Bhachau taluka in eastern Kutch.
Disclosing this at a press conference here, District Superintendent of Police (DSP) Keshav Kumar said that for the first time sniffer dogs trained by Gujarat police were used to detect RDX in the Rann.
The police have launched a massive combing operation in the hillock. The seizure was made in the wee hours of Friday after a team of Hyderabad police reached Bhuj with a 22-year-old Pakistan national, Mansoor, who was arrested in Hyderabad. Mansoor led the police team to the house of Abdul Wahid alias Baba (45), of Dinara village. Baba led the police team to the hillock where two packets of RDX concealed in plastic bags were found.
